Karnataka: Seer of Chitradurga’s Murugharajendra Bruhanmutt, where Rahul Gandhi took ‘deeksha’, arrested in POCSO case

“Karnataka: Seer of Chitradurga’s Murugharajendra Bruhanmutt, where Rahul Gandhi took ‘deeksha’, arrested in POCSO case”, Opindia, November 20, 2023:

“On 20th November (Monday), a Lingayat seer and the pontiff of the Chitradurga Murugharajendra Bruhan Mutt Shivamurthy Sharanaru was re-arrested from Davangere, Karnataka. The arrest took place hours after a Court had issued a non-bailable warrant in the second Protection of Children from Sexual Offences (POCSO) Act case pending against him. 

The development comes four days after he had secured conditional bail from the Karnataka High Court in one of the two POCSO cases. 

Regarding his re-arrest, Chitradurga SP said, “On November 16, the High Court granted conditional bail to him in the first POCSO case. He was also released on this bail. But as he was released before getting bail in the second POCSO case, he was re-arrested today within 4 days of getting bail…..”
